Job Summary
The Business Development & Partnerships Officer focuses on lead generation, corporate networking, contract negotiation, and partner retention. Core duties include presenting Movemax’s outsourced staffing and last-mile logistics solutions to institutional prospects; conducting data-driven market research to discover industry trends; developing structured commercial proposals; maintaining active Customer Relationship Management (CRM) databases; and collaborating with internal operations teams to ensure seamless onboarding of new corporate accounts.
